The biggest success in the junior competition was achieved in Florida, and now on the same ground ready for the big step among seniors. Miomir Kecmanović (17) has decided to accept a special invitation to the Masters in Miami and try to make a surprise in qualifying.




It will be the first big test for the talented Serbian tennis players at the start of the senior career, and he decided to try his hand among the strongest since the 1000 tournament series just in his neighborhood.



Young as he lives and trains at the Academy Nika Bolitijerija in Florida, and is used to the specific weather conditions in this area. Misha will cross swords with old aces in a battle for a place in the main draw of the tournament, and every victory in qualifying will mean a lot for the ATP list.



Kecmanović is 651. racket planet, which is almost 200 positions better result than at the start of the first senior season. The year began winning futures in Sunrise, and after that is mostly performed in Florida, so it will be ready for the biggest challenge so far.



Double winner of consecutive Orange Bowl, the unofficial world championship for juniors, after the Masters in Miami should come to Belgrade, but not excluded to be part of the Davis Cup team Serbia in the quarter-final match with the Spaniards from 7 to 9 April at the "Aleksandar Nikolić ".

Last year in Miami qualifying find players between 80 and 150 positions, a Kecmanović got the invitation of the organizers as well as 651 in the world.Victory in the first round would bring young Serbian tennis player eight points and a place in the Main Draw 16. However, much depends on how much happiness have on the draw. The tournament in Key Biscayne starts on 22 March and runs until 4 April.
